    Abstract:

    The embryos, endosperm and young leaves of 3-month-seedling of Ginkgo biloba L. were used as explants for callus induction experiment. Calli induced from embryos on MS medium supplemented with 3 mg L-1 NAA and 5 mg L-1 KT gave highest growth rate (100%), whereas calli induced from endosperms on MS with 3 mg L-1 NAA and 2 mg L-1 KT gave 42.3% growth rate. MS with 1 mg L-1 NAA and 3 mg L-1 BA was best for callus induction from leaves. The content of flavonoid compounds was highest in calli from embryos, and lowest in calli from embryos, and lowest in calli from endosperms.
